Yet another cop has been charged for illegal actions and is to face the courts.
In a release from Karl Angell, communications director for the Jamaica Constabulary Force, it was stated that a corporal and constable have been arrested and charged with breaches of the Anti Corruption Act.
Charged are Corporal Sylvester Thaxter and Constable Kevin White.
Corporal Thaxter and Constable White both from the St Elizabeth Division were arrested on Saturday 29th March by officers from the Anti Corruption Branch. This was following investigations into a robbery that allegedly took place on Monday December 3, 2007 in Lacovia.
It is being alleged that on Monday, December 3, 2007 a man was driving his car in Slipe district, St Elizabeth, when he was stopped by police officers who allegedly found firearms in his vehicle.
The officers allegedly took $29, 000 from the man promising not to prosecute him. The complainant reported the matter to the police and following them they were arrested and charged.
The release also stated that investigations are ongoing and are in consultation with the director of public prosecutions (DPP).
